Some of the changes in some of the NSE indices in the coming quarter (starting April 01, 2023), as per the routine quarterly (or semi annual) rejig.


  ■ Nifty Next 50 index:

Noticeable Exclusions: Biocon, Bandhan Bank, Paytm, Gland Pharma, Mphasis.

Noticeable Inclusions: ABB India, Adani Wilmar, Canara Bank, Page Industries, Varun Beverages.

  ■ Nifty Alpha 50 index:
Exclusions: Adani Enterprise, Adani Green Energy, Adani Total Gas, Adani Transmission, Aditya Birla Fashion and Retail, Angel One, Elgi Equipments, Fine Organic Industries, Gujarat Narmada Valley Fertilizers and Chemicals, KEI Industries, Page Industries, SRF, Suzlon Energy, Tata Elxsi.

Inclusions: Aditya Birla Capital, Apollo Tyres, Bank of India, Bharat Heavy Electricals, Britannia Industries, IDFC First Bank, Jindal Steel & Power, L&T Finance Holdings, Mahindra & Mahindra Financial Services, MRF, Power Finance Corporation, Punjab National Bank, Siemens, Zydus Lifesciences.

  ■ Nifty Smallcap 50 index:
Exclusions: Alok Industries, Amber Enterprises, Apollo Tyres, Balrampur Chini, Can Fin Homes, Chemplast Sanmar, Firstsource Solutions, Indigo Paints, Intellect Design, Metro Brands, Sterlite Technologies, TV18 Broadcast, Zensar Technologies.

Inclusions: Bikaji Foods, City Union Bank, Easy Trip Planners, Global Health, IDBI Bank, Indian Energy Exchange, Indian Overseas Bank, IRB Infrastructure, Mazagon Dock Shipbuilders, NALCO, Rail Vikas Nigam, Suzlon Energy, UCO Bank.

  ■ Nifty Midcap 100 index:
Exclusions: ABB India, Adani Wilmar, Canara Bank, Clean Science and Technology, Emami, Gujarat State Petronet, ICICI Securities, Indiamart Intermesh, Indian Energy Exchange, Linde India, NALCO, Nippon Life India Asset Management, Page Industries, Varun Beverages.

Inclusions: Adani Power, Apollo Tyres, Bandhan Bank, Biocon, CG Power and Industrial Solutions, Devyani International, Gland Pharma, Gujarat Fluorochemicals, IRFC, MphasiS, NHPC, NMDC, One 97 Communications, Piramal Enterprises.

  ■ Nifty 200 index:
Exclusions: Clean Science and Technology, Emami, Gujarat State Petronet, ICICI Securities, Indiamart Intermesh, Indian Energy Exchange, Linde India, National Aluminium Co, Nippon Life India Asset Management.

Inclusions: Adani Power, Apollo Tyres, CG Power and Industrial Solutions, Devyani International, Gujarat Fluorochemicals, Indian Railway Finance Corporation, NHPC, NMDC, Piramal Enterprises

𝘔𝘪𝘵𝘳𝘰𝘯 shorting any of the "Inclusions" around that time
will be a b̳a̳d̳ i̳d̳e̳a̳.

Many funds which mimic those specific indices, would be forced to buy those stocks.
Other DIIs, FIIs too might start moving more funds into the stocks which are included,
in line with the mandated objectives of their specific portfolios.

So please be noted!
